What is Quantum Internet?

As its name suggests, quantum internet is an internet that uses quantum mechanics to transmit information. It is still in development, but has the potential to be much faster and more secure than the current internet.

Quantum internet works by encoding information into qubits, which are units of quantum information. Qubits can be in multiple states simultaneously, unlike traditional bits, which can only be in one state at a time. This allows for more information to be transmitted in a given amount of time.

In addition, quantum internet is much more secure than the current internet because it is very difficult to intercept and read qubits without disturbing them. This means that quantum internet could be used for sensitive communications, such as military or government communications, without worry of eavesdropping.

Challenges of Quantum Internet

Yes, there are challenges with quantum internet. One challenge is that it is difficult to generate and transmit single photons, which are needed for quantum key distribution (QKD). Another challenge is that QKD requires a direct line of sight between sender and receiver, which limits the distance over which it can be used. Additionally, QKD is vulnerable to attacks by adversaries who can intercept and measure the photons.
